The cost of professional repairs for windows varies based on the severity and type of problem. A broken or cracked window pane can be replaced with new ones for a cost ranging from $100-$200. This service includes taking out the glass that is in use and putting the new window into the frame. It can also include the installation of a new seal over the window, which helps to block drafts, moisture and muffle noise.

Window frames might need to be repaired or repainted due to weather exposure or fading, among other elements. Window molding may also need to be patched or painted. These projects can cost anywhere from $150 to $500. Window frames are a vital element of the overall structure and they need to be kept in good working order.

Specialists in auto glass and windshields look at damaged windows to determine if they're reparable. They use specific tools for small cracks and chips to ensure that they don't expand. If windows are damaged beyond repair, they replace it, with an adhesive, to ensure that the glass is secure in the frame. They also apply an sealing urethane to the edges of the window to keep out moisture.

In addition to repairing and replacing auto glass, window and windshield specialists can also help you with other glass repair issues. When airborne particles hit the glass at high speeds they can cause pits or micro-pits to form on the surface. These issues can impair your vision and may affect your ability to see road signs and other vehicles. A specialist can fix a clear windshield by smoothing out the glass.
